Looking Towards the Draft
As teams turn their attention to the draft, the established order hinges on win-loss records, with the strength of schedule serving as a vital tiebreaker. Each franchise now faces the daunting challenge of leveraging their draft position to maximum effect, balancing immediate needs with long-term aspirations. Intriguingly, many teams are poised to make significant roster changes.
The Titans, for example, are faced with the potential loss of key players like safety Quandre Diggs and wide receiver Tyler Boyd in free agency. Similarly, the Browns may witness the departure of standout talents such as offensive tackle Jedrick Wills and running back Nick Chubb. The Giants also find themselves in a precarious position, possibly losing wide receiver Darius Slayton and quarterback Drew Lock.
The Patriots and Jaguars are not immune to these challenges, as they must navigate the future of cornerback Jonathan Jones and quarterback Mac Jones, respectively, as they approach free agency. These potential shifts present both challenges and opportunities for teams to re-strategize and bolster their lineups.
